In the sophisticated financial landscape of 2026, the categorization of a business as "high-risk" is often a reflection of its industry’s complexity rather than its legitimacy. For enterprises engaged in cryptocurrency exchange, international gaming, high-ticket e-commerce, or specialized cross-border consulting, securing a high-risk IBAN account is the most critical step in safeguarding operational continuity. While traditional retail banks frequently "de-risk" by closing accounts in these sectors to avoid administrative burdens, specialized providers have built their entire business models around robust, technology-driven risk management. These institutions provide a stable environment where businesses can manage high-volume transactions without the constant threat of arbitrary account freezes or service interruptions.

The primary advantage of a specialized IBAN provider lies in their advanced compliance stack. When you compare high-risk IBAN providers, you are looking for partners that integrate AI-enhanced "Know Your Business" (KYB) and real-time AML monitoring directly into their API. This infrastructure allows for the seamless movement of funds across SEPA and SWIFT networks while maintaining a transparent audit trail that satisfies global regulators.
